Ingredients

  • 8 ounces cream cheese, softened
  • 1/2 stick butter
  • 1/2 teaspoon beau monde seasoning
  • 1 clove garlic, pressed
  • 1/4 teaspoon herbes de provence
  • 1 teaspoon flat leaf parsley
  • 1 teaspoon water
  • 1/4 teaspoon red wine vinegar
  • 1/4 teaspoon worcestershire sauce

How To Make boursin cheese

  • Step 1
    BLEND TOGETHER WITH MIXER OR FOOD PROCESSOR
  • Step 2
    ALLOW TO MELLOW FOR AT LEAST 12 HOURS IN THE FRIDGE BEFORE SERVING
  • Step 3
    YOU CAN SHAPE THIS INTO A BALL OR LOG, WHATEVER YOU LIKE YOU CAN ROLL THIS IN CRACKED PEPPER, OR FINELY CHOPPED PARSLEY, OR FINELY CHOPPED WALNUTS
